Catherine Ford, born in Bloomsbury (London), was raised by the mother, her grandmother as well as her godparents. Her father was absent from her family. When she was a young girl Ford experienced anxiety related to an obsessional-compulsive disorder. Ford's interest in acting began when she was young. She was a part of the National Youth Theatre. Ford was accepted into the Sylvia Young Theatre School. But after just one few weeks, she realized it was not suitable for her. Ford applied again to Central School of Speech and Drama and, after her fourth attempt, she was finally admitted. Shaun Dingwall - who later appeared as Pete Tyler in Doctor Who - was one of her classmates. Ford completed her degree in 1993 however, by that time she was already making her TV debut on the 1991 season in the show Surgical Spirit; she adopted the name of her professional "Catherine Tate". Tate made appearances on television during the Nineties with shows such as The Bill and Men Behaving Badly. Also, she was a regular performer in the theatre, eventually joining with the Royal Shakespeare Company for its 2000-2001 season. Tate became famous for her stand-up comedy, which were added to Tate's repertoire in 1996.
